Market Snapshot: Growth in the Gallium Arsenide Wafers Market
The gallium arsenide wafers market is witnessing notable expansion, expected to grow from USD 1.67 billion in 2024 to USD 1.86 billion in 2025 and reach USD 3.94 billion by 2032 at an 11.30% CAGR. This growth is fueled by escalating requirements across digitally advancing industries, including wireless communications, enhanced automotive safety features, and integrated photonic systems. Organizations are deploying these wafers extensively in telecommunications, advanced driver-assistance applications, defense technology, and consumer electronics. These uses reinforce the market's centrality in facilitating innovation for high-mobility and connected platforms, which are essential in maintaining competitive value and momentum globally.

Tariff Impact on Gallium Arsenide Wafer Supply Chains
Anticipated U.S. tariff policy updates for 2025 are prompting supply chain teams to adopt diversified procurement models and reinforce relationships with domestic suppliers. Rising import duties on substrates and related materials encourage a shift toward adaptive inventory practices and renewed contract negotiations. These strategic adjustments are most evident in fields such as telecommunications, aerospace, and defense, where consistent supply and cost management remain top priorities for maintaining business continuity.
